Chris and Adrian reflect on a fourth successive defeat (at Leeds) to round off a mostly miserable season for the Baggies, and choose their highlights and lowlights of a difficult campaign.

We also discover that there is no immediate prospect of selling the club and that Albion's valuation could be as low as £60million.  Plus - why did Albion lend £3.7million to a company controlled by Jeremy Peace?
